Tyler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:TYL) Stock Position Raised by General American Investors Co. Inc.

General American Investors Co. Inc. lifted its position in Tyler Technologies, Inc. (NYSE:TYLFree Report) by 13.7% in the 2nd quarter, according to the company in its most recent 13F fil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 41,381 shares of the technology company’s stock after buying an additional 5,000 shares during the quarter. Tyler Technologies comprises 1.4% of General American Investors Co. Inc.’s investment portfolio, making the stock its 19th largest holding. General American Investors Co. Inc. owned 0.10% of Tyler Technologies worth $20,806,000 at the end of the most recent reporting period.

Tyler Technologies Profile

(Free Report)

Tyler Technologies, Inc provides integrated information management solutions and services for the public sector. It operates in two segments, Enterprise Software and Platform Technologies. The company offers platform and transformative technology solutions, including cybersecurity for government agencies; data and insights solutions; digital solutions that helps workers and policymakers to share, communicate, and leverage data; payments solutions, such as billing, presentment, merchant onboarding, collections, reconciliation, and disbursements; platform technologies, an application development platform that enables government workers to build solutions and applications; and outdoor recreation solutions, including campsite reservations, activity registrations, licensing sales and renewals, and real-time data for conservation and park management.
